Christos Kafezas (Greek: Χρήστος Καφέζας; born January 9, 2002) is a Greek professional basketball player. He is a 1.89 m (6 ft 2+1⁄2 in) tall[1][2] combo guard.
Professional career
In June 2019, Kafezas began his pro career with the Greek Basket League club Promitheas Patras, in a game against Panathinaikos, becoming the first ever player born in Patras to play in a Greek Finals Game[3] during the 2018–19 season. In October 2019, he made his debut in one of the two European-wide secondary level competitions, the EuroCup, in a game against Maccabi Rishon LeZion,[4] during the 2019–20 season.
On July 25, 2023, Kafezas returned to Patras for Apollon, where he appeared in 17 league games.
